ÖNEMİ BELİRSİZ ATİPİLİ HASTALARDAKİ POSTOPERATİF HİSTOPATOLOJİK MALİGNİTE VARLIĞI

Abstract

Amaç
Tiroid kanseri en sık görülen endokrin malignitesidir
ve klinik görünümü nodüllerle karakterizedir. Tiroid
patolojileri için yapılan biyopsilerde ‘Önemi belirsiz
atipi’ (ÖBA) literatürdeki farklı malignite oranları nedeniyle
klinisyenler için önemli bir endişe kaynağıdır. Bu
çalışmada, AUS tanısı alan ve tiroid cerrahisi geçiren
hastalarda malignite oranlarını güncel literatür ışığında
sunmayı amaçladık.
Gereç ve Yöntem
2016-2021 yılları arasında kliniğimizde ince iğne aspirasyon
biyopsisinde (İİAB) ÖBA tanısı alan ve tiroid
cerrahisi uygulanan 174 hastanın demografik ve histopatolojik
verileri retrospektif olarak analiz edildi. Hastalar
histopatolojik özelliklerine göre malign ve benign
olarak iki gruba ayrıldı. Gruplar arasındaki istatistiksel
anlamlılık Ki-kare ve Student t-testleri kullanılarak belirlenmiştir.
P değeri <0.05 olarak kabul edilmiştir.
Bulgular
Yaş ortalaması 47.9±12 yıl (dağılım, 20-81) idi. Malignite
oranı %43,5 idi. Kadınların %42,1'inde, erkeklerin
ise %50'sinde malignite tespit edildi. Ortalama nodül
çapı 19,1±13,7 mm (1-97 mm) idi. Cinsiyet, yaş ve
nodül çapı ile malignite arasında istatistiksel olarak
anlamlı ilişki saptanmadı (p>0.05).
Sonuç
Bethesda sınıflamasına göre ÖBA için malignite oranı
%15-30 olarak belirtilmiştir. Çalışmamızda malignite
oranı, ülkemizde yapılan benzer çalışmalara benzer
olarak, %43.5 saptanmıştır. ÖBA tanısıyla tiroid cerrahisi
planlanan vakalarda, yüksek malignite olasılığı
nedeniyle, lobektomiye alternatif olarak total tiroidektomi
de bir seçenek olarak düşünülmelidir.

PRESENCE OF POSTOPERATIVE HISTOPATHOLOGICAL MALIGNANCY IN PATIENTS WITH ATYPIA OF UNDETERMINED SIGNIFICANCE

Abstract

Objective
Thyroid cancer is the most common endocrine
Malignancy, and nodules characterize its clinical
presentation. 'Atypia of undetermined significance'
(AUS) in biopsies performed for thyroid pathologies
is an essential concern for clinicians due to different
malignancy rates in the literature. In this study, we
aimed to discuss the malignancy rates in patients who
underwent thyroid surgery for AUS.
Material and Method
The demographic and histopathologic data of 174
patients diagnosed with AUS on fine needle aspiration
biopsy (FNAB) and who underwent thyroid surgery in
our clinic between 2016 and 2021 were retrospectively
analyzed. According to histopathologic features,
patients were divided into two groups, malignant
and benign, and the relationship with age, gender,
and nodule diameter was investigated. Statistical
significance between groups was determined using
Chi-square and Student t-tests. P value <0.05 was
accepted.
Results
The mean age was 47.9±12 years (range, 20-81).
The malignancy rate was 43.5%. Malignancy was
detected in 42.1% of females and 50% of males. The
mean nodule diameter was 19.1±13.7 mm (range,
1-97 mm). There was no statistically significant
difference between gender, age, nodule diameter, and
Malignancy (p>0.05).
Conclusion
According to the Bethesda classification, the
malignancy rate for AUS is 15-30%. In our study, the
malignancy rate was 43.5%, similar to studies published
in our country. Because of the high malignancy
rate, total thyroidectomy should be considered an
alternative to lobectomy in cases planned for surgery
with a diagnosis of AUS.
